Pallet Banding Machine Market Outlook (2023 to 2033)

In 2023, the global pallet banding machine market is expected to be worth $3067.1 million. With increasing usage across automotive, food & drinks, pharmaceuticals, consumer items, and so on, the overall demand for pallet banding machines is predicted to rise at a 5% CAGR, hitting US$ 4,995.9 million by 2033.

According to the FMI analysis, the global pallet banding machine market is projected to expand 1.7 times the current market value during the forecast period. These machines are increasingly installed across industries to ensure the package's safety while shipping.

The semi-automatic pallet banding machine type segment is expected to hold a market share of 52% by the end of 2033.

The Canada pallet banding machine market is expected to witness an incremental growth of 1.8x during the forecast period, with total sales of pallet banding machines likely to reach US$ 111.0 million by 2023. FMI predicts Canada's pallet banding machine market size is expected to expand by 5.7% over the forecast period.

Historical Comparison of Pallet Banding Machine Market between From 2018 to 2022 and From 2023 to 2033

The global pallet banding machine market is anticipated to rise at a CAGR of 5% between 2023 and 2033, compared to the 3.6% CAGR registered from 2018 to 2022.

Growing need for the safe shipping of various products and rising demand for pallet banding in the packaging industry are key factors driving the growth of the pallet banding machine market.

Pallet banding machines are used for numerous industrial and commercial uses as it provides a more efficient method for applying bands without damaging the product. Among the prominent businesses where pallet banding machines are mostly used are food & beverages, pharmaceuticals, consumer products, shipping & logistics, etc.

The market value is projected to escalate in the coming few years as pallet banding machines are great for quickly wrapping a large or small amount of goods and boosting the overall productivity of a business.

What are the Key Trends Spurring the Global Pallet Banding Machine Industry?

Booming Building & Construction Industry in Developing Countries Boosting Demand for Pallet Banding Machines

Building & construction industries in developing countries such as India, China, Brazil, and others are showing significant growth due to urbanization and growing population. The need for pallet banding machines is rising to facilitate the movement of goods and raw materials to construction sites.

To develop infrastructure related to transport, education, and health sectors, the government contracts with the construction industry, this is important for the economic growth of a nation. Pallet banding machines secure a package of construction products by tightening bands around them.

Thus, the increasing building and construction industry in developing countries is boosting the demand for pallet banding machines, and the trend is likely to continue during the forecast period.

Rapid Growth of the Packaging Industry to Boost Pallet Banding Machine Sales in 2023 and Beyond

With changing lifestyles, a rising population, increasing income levels, and a growing economy, industries like packaging have rapidly grown over the last few decades. This has acted as a catalyst in boosting the sales of pallet banding machines.

Pallet banding machines are widely used in the packaging industry to unitize or palletize or bundle numerous products together. They help users in reducing packaging as well as labor costs.

Most manufacturers across the globe are inclining towards fully-automatic pallet banding machines and semi-automatic pallet banding machines to cut the need for human intervention for packaging.

During the forecast period, the rapid expansion of the packaging industry, coupled with the rising penetration of automation, expanded the global pallet banding machine market size.

Increasing Adoption of Advanced Packaging Solutions Pushing Pallet Banding Demand in the United States

The United States is projected to hold the largest market share of around ~92% in the North American pallet banding machine market in 2023. The rising adoption of advanced packaging solutions, flourishing export business, and the heavy presence of leading pallet banding machine manufacturers are key factors surging growth in the United States market.

As per an industry report published by the Association of Packaging and Processing Technologies (PMMI) in 2018, United States domestic shipments of packaging machinery are estimated to reach US$ 8.8 billion by the end of 2023.

Rapid Expansion of Manufacturing Sector Driving Growth in the Indian Pallet Banding Machine Market

The pallet banding machine in India is projected to expand at a CAGR of 8.6% during the forecast period, owing to the booming manufacturing sector and growing demand for effective packaging solutions.

According to the Packaging Industry Association of India (PIAI), the packaging market of the country is anticipated to reach US$ 2014.81 billion by the end of 2033, registering a CAGR of 26.7% from 2023 to 2033. This major growth in the packaging market and the Indian manufacturing sector is expected to drive the demand for pallet banding machines in the country.

Competitive Landscape

Key pallet banding machine market players use various marketing techniques, including acquisitions, expansions, and partnerships. They also focus on new product creation to expand their market presence among customers.

Signode Packaging Systems Corporation, TransPak, and Strapack, Inc. to Steal the Spotlight for Pallet Banding Machine

Since its establishment in 1933, StarPack Inc has become one of the largest producers of pallet banding machines, hand tools, strapping machines, etc. The company has a well-established customer base and has earned its solid reputation as the world's most dependable strapping and banding machine.

It is continuously putting efforts into grabbing opportunities arising from various industries.

  • For instance, in 2019, StarPak signed a new licensing agreement with Dow to expand flexible packaging options. This may help the company.

Similarly, Transpak (founded in 1983) has become a global leader in pallet banding machines worldwide. The company continuously advances pallet banding and strapping machinery to improve its revenue share.

  • For instance, in August 2022, the company launched new top-seal fully auto pallet strapping machines, including ZELOS & Atlas.

As per Chi-Jan Su (senior adviser & owner), Transpak's annual foreign sales hit a record high of US$ 55.6 million in 2021. Revenue in the first quarter of 2022 increased by 33.5%. Most of this revenue comes from significant sales increases in specialty (transit) machines.

The company partnered with leading organizations like Prysm and NASA in 2016 to handle these clients' packaging, transport, and logistics. These strategies are aiding in the growth of the company's revenues.

Another leading manufacturer and provider of pallet banding machines are Signode Packaging Systems. The company has taken various steps occasionally to upgrade its portfolio and expand its presence.

  • For instance, in September 2021, Signode relocated its corporate headquarters to Tampa, FL, to take advantage of Tampa's business-friendly environment and growing economy.
  • In October 2021, the company (Signode) unveiled new sub-brand identities for several core products in their automation and packaging technologies. These new logo identities include Octopus stretch wrap equipment, Storfast automated storage and retrieval systems, and Little David case packaging equipment.

However, with growing opportunities in the pallet banding machine market space, new startups are expected to enter the market space. This may make the global pallet banding machine market more competitive during the next decade.
